近年來,眼罩類型之溫熱器具之使用態樣多樣化,不僅為佩戴者立起上身而使用之態樣,亦產生以仰臥位、或進而以側臥位使用之態樣。因此,於如專利文獻1中所揭示之先前之眼罩類型之溫熱器具中,產生了如下新的問題:於以側臥位使用之情形時,遮罩橫向偏移,而於遮罩與佩戴者之間產生間隙,從而難以充分地獲得遮罩原本所具有之加溫效果。詳細而言,因收容於溫熱器具內之發熱體之剛性,而導致難以使遮罩自佩戴者之眼周沿著鼻部周邊之形狀進行密接,從而於佩戴者側身之情形時,容易於佩戴者與遮罩之間產生間隙。 In recent years, the use of eye mask-type warming devices has been diversified, not only for the wearer to use with his upper body upright, but also for use in a supine position, or further in a side-lying position. Therefore, in the warming device of the previous eye mask type as disclosed in Patent Document 1, the following new problem has arisen: when using the situation with the side lying position, the cover laterally shifts, and there is a gap between the cover and the wearer. There is a gap between them, making it difficult to fully obtain the heating effect that the mask originally had. Specifically, due to the rigidity of the heating element contained in the heating device, it is difficult to make the mask closely adhere to the shape of the wearer's eyes along the periphery of the nose, so that when the wearer is sideways, it is easy to A gap is created between the wearer and the mask.

此處,於為了抑制眼罩類型之溫熱器具之橫向偏移,不進行特別設計而例如欲藉由縮短遮罩之橫寬方向之長度來使遮罩密接於佩戴者之臉部之情形時,有於佩戴者之掛戴了掛耳部之部分或耳後方由掛耳部產生之應力變高,而產生壓迫感之傾向。 Here, in order to suppress the lateral deviation of the eye mask-type heating device, without performing a special design, for example, by shortening the length of the mask in the width direction so that the mask is closely attached to the face of the wearer, There is a tendency for the wearer to experience a feeling of oppression due to increased stress on the part of the wearer where the ear strap is worn or behind the ear.

因此,本發明人自即便較先前縮短遮罩之橫寬方向之長度亦可減輕掛戴了掛耳部之部分或耳後方之壓迫感,並且即便於側臥位之情形時亦可抑制遮罩之位置偏移之觀點出發,進行了努力研究,結果瞭解到:藉由於佩戴遮罩時,不壓抵佩戴者之眼尾到太陽穴、眼尾到耳垂之範圍,並且緊密地按壓佩戴者之眉部附近,可有效地抑制該遮罩之橫向偏移,提高服貼感,並且減輕壓迫感。並且,關於遮罩,自解決獲得服貼感與壓迫感之良好之平衡性,並且即便於側臥位時亦可均勻地加溫較廣範圍之課題的觀點出發,進行了進一步研究,結果發現解決該課題之有效方針係遮罩滿足特定之條件,從而完成了本發明。 Therefore, even if the length of the mask in the lateral direction is shortened compared with the previous one, the present inventor can reduce the pressure on the part where the ear-hanging parts are worn or behind the ears, and can suppress the pressure of the mask even in the case of lying on the side. From the point of view of positional deviation, we have conducted diligent research and found that: when wearing the mask, it does not press against the range from the end of the eye to the temple, and from the end of the eye to the earlobe, and presses the wearer's brow closely Nearby, the lateral offset of the mask can be effectively suppressed, the sense of fit can be improved, and the sense of oppression can be reduced. In addition, regarding the mask, further research was conducted from the viewpoint of solving the problem of obtaining a good balance between the fitting feeling and the pressure feeling, and even heating a wide range even when lying on the side. As a result, it was found that the The effective guideline of this subject is that the mask satisfies specific conditions, thus completing the present invention.

圖3係圖1所示之溫熱器具50之分解立體圖。如圖3所示般,遮罩本體部51由袋體53構成,於袋體53之內部設置有一對發熱體100。 FIG. 3 is an exploded perspective view of the heating device 50 shown in FIG. 1 . As shown in FIG. 3 , the mask main body 51 is composed of a bag body 53 , and a pair of heating elements 100 are arranged inside the bag body 53 .

遮罩本體部51係具有長度方向X及與其正交之短邊方向Y之橫長形狀,且大致左右對稱。又,遮罩本體部51由可撓性之柔軟片材構成,如下所述般具有伸長性。又,雖然遮罩本體部51可具有伸縮性亦可不具有,但就將溫熱器具50緊密地壓抵於眉部附近而更強地感受到服貼感之觀點而言,較佳為具有伸縮性。 The mask main body 51 has a horizontally long shape in the longitudinal direction X and the short direction Y perpendicular thereto, and is substantially symmetrical to the left and right. Moreover, the mask main body part 51 is comprised by the flexible soft sheet material, and has extensibility as follows. Also, although the mask main body 51 may or may not have stretchability, it is preferably stretchable from the viewpoint of pressing the warming device 50 closely against the vicinity of the eyebrows to give a stronger sense of fit. sex.

構成遮罩本體部51之袋體53具有位於接近佩戴者之肌膚面之側的第1袋體片材531、及位於遠離佩戴者之肌膚面之側的第2袋體片材532。此處,以夾住下述發熱體100之方式設置第1袋體片材531及第2袋體片材532。 The bag 53 constituting the mask main body 51 has a first bag sheet 531 on the side close to the wearer's skin and a second bag sheet 532 on the side away from the wearer's skin. Here, the first bag sheet 531 and the second bag sheet 532 are provided so as to sandwich the heating element 100 described below.

第1袋體片材531及第2袋體片材532為相同形狀,呈大致長圓形。並且,第1袋體片材531及第2袋體片材532之外形形成了遮罩本體部51之外形。藉由將第1袋體片材531及第2袋體片材532重疊並將其等之周緣部接合至少一部分,且將Y方向之中央部沿著X方向接合,而成為袋體53。為了接合第1袋體片材531及第2袋體片材532,例如可使用熱熔接著劑。再者,發熱體100亦可藉由接著劑或熱密封等而固定於袋體53。 The first pocket sheet 531 and the second pocket sheet 532 have the same shape and are substantially oblong. In addition, the outer shapes of the first bag sheet 531 and the second bag sheet 532 form the outer shape of the mask main body 51 . The bag 53 is formed by overlapping the first bag sheet 531 and the second bag sheet 532 , joining at least a part of their peripheral edges, and joining the central part in the Y direction along the X direction. In order to join the first pocket sheet 531 and the second pocket sheet 532, for example, a hot melt adhesive can be used. Furthermore, the heating element 100 can also be fixed to the bag body 53 by adhesive or heat sealing.

作為第1袋體片材531及第2袋體片材532,只要為具有伸長性且可向內部之發熱體100供給空氣者即可,例如可使用以不織布為代表之纖維片材。例如可使用選自針刺不織布、熱風不織布及紡黏不織布中之一種或兩種以上。 As the first bag sheet 531 and the second bag sheet 532, any ones that are extensible and capable of supplying air to the heating element 100 inside may be used. For example, fiber sheets represented by non-woven fabrics can be used. For example, one or two or more selected from needle-punched nonwoven fabrics, air-through nonwoven fabrics, and spunbond nonwoven fabrics can be used.

於袋體53,在沿其Y方向延伸之2條長邊之中央部之位置,分別形成有自該長邊沿著X方向朝向內側切入之大致V字形之凹口部57(凹口部571、凹口部572)。凹口部571、及凹口部572之切入之程度不同。凹口部571於掛戴溫熱器具50時,位於佩戴者之眉間或其附近。凹口部572於掛戴溫熱器具50時,位於佩戴者之鼻樑。因此,通常凹口部572之切入之程度較凹口部571大。 In the bag body 53, at the positions of the central parts of the two long sides extending along the Y direction, substantially V-shaped notches 57 (notches 571, 571, notch portion 572). The notches 571 and 572 are notched in different degrees. The notch 571 is located between the eyebrows of the wearer or near it when the heating device 50 is worn. The notch 572 is located on the bridge of the nose of the wearer when the heating device 50 is worn. Therefore, generally, the cut-in degree of the notch portion 572 is larger than that of the notch portion 571 .

其次,對溫熱器具50所具備之發熱體100進行說明。於本實施形態中,將一對發熱體100配置於溫熱器具50,各個發熱體100覆蓋佩戴者之眼部。 Next, the heating element 100 included in the heating device 50 will be described. In this embodiment, a pair of heating elements 100 are arranged on the heating device 50, and each heating element 100 covers the eyes of the wearer.

發熱體100之平面形狀為大致正方形。發熱體100之剛性大 於遮罩本體部51之剛性,發熱體100整體較遮罩本體部51而言難以伸縮。 The planar shape of the heating element 100 is approximately square. The rigidity of the heating element 100 is large Due to the rigidity of the cover body part 51 , the heating element 100 as a whole is more difficult to expand and contract than the cover body part 51 .

圖4係表示本實施形態之發熱體100之一例之俯視圖。又,圖5係圖4之A-A剖視圖。本實施形態之發熱體100具備發熱部10、及供收容發熱部10之收容體20。 Fig. 4 is a plan view showing an example of the heating element 100 of this embodiment. Also, Fig. 5 is a sectional view taken along line A-A of Fig. 4 . The heating element 100 of the present embodiment includes a heating unit 10 and a container 20 for housing the heating unit 10 .

發熱部10包含被氧化性金屬、碳成分、吸水劑、水及反應促進劑等。 The heat generating part 10 contains an oxidizable metal, a carbon component, a water absorbing agent, water, a reaction accelerator, and the like.

具體而言,發熱部10係藉由被氧化性金屬之氧化反應發熱而賦予溫熱效果者,可使用依據JIS S4100之測定下具有發熱溫度30℃以上且70℃以下之性能者。又,發熱部10發揮藉由所包含之水被加熱而產生水蒸氣之作用。 Specifically, the heat generating part 10 is one that imparts a warming effect by exothermic heat generated by the oxidation reaction of the oxidizable metal, and can use one that has a heat generation temperature of 30° C. or higher and 70° C. or lower as measured in accordance with JIS S4100. In addition, the heat generating part 10 functions to generate water vapor by heating the contained water.

被氧化性金屬係產生氧化反應熱之金屬,例如可列舉選自由鐵、鋁、鋅、錳、鎂、及鈣所組成之群中之一種或兩種以上之金屬之粉末或纖維。 The metal to be oxidized is a metal that generates oxidation reaction heat, for example, powder or fiber of one or two or more metals selected from the group consisting of iron, aluminum, zinc, manganese, magnesium, and calcium.

碳成分係具有保水能力、供氧能力、及觸媒能力者,例如可使用選自由活性碳、碳黑、乙炔黑、及石墨所組成之群中之一種或兩種以上之材料。 The carbon component has water retention ability, oxygen supply ability, and catalyst ability. For example, one or more materials selected from the group consisting of activated carbon, carbon black, acetylene black, and graphite can be used.

於發熱部10中,為了保持水分並使被氧化性金屬之氧化反應效率良好地進行,可含有吸水劑。可使用具有吸水性之聚合物、或具有吸水性之粉體作為吸水劑。 In the heat generating part 10, a water absorbing agent may be contained in order to retain moisture and efficiently advance the oxidation reaction of the metal to be oxidized. A water-absorbing polymer or a water-absorbing powder can be used as the water-absorbing agent.

於本實施形態中例示了發熱部10為片材狀之態樣,但該發熱部10可為粉體狀,亦可為片材狀。然而,就使用感優異之方面而言,較佳為片材狀。 In this embodiment, the heat generating part 10 is shown as an example in the form of a sheet, but the heat generating part 10 may be in a powder form or in a sheet form. However, a sheet form is preferable at the point which is excellent in usability.

此種片材狀之發熱體可藉由與纖維一起進行抄造之方法、進行塗佈 之方法、利用壓製等進行壓密之方法等任意方法而獲得。 This kind of sheet-like heating element can be coated by the method of papermaking together with the fiber It can be obtained by any method such as a method of compacting by pressing or the like.

就獲得適當之剛性之觀點而言,發熱部10之厚度較佳為0.2mm以上,更佳為0.4mm以上,進而較佳為0.5mm以上。又,就使操作性變得良好之觀點而言,發熱部10之厚度較佳為5mm以下,更佳為3mm以下,進而較佳為2mm以下。 From the viewpoint of obtaining appropriate rigidity, the thickness of the heat generating portion 10 is preferably at least 0.2 mm, more preferably at least 0.4 mm, and still more preferably at least 0.5 mm. Also, from the viewpoint of improving operability, the thickness of the heat generating portion 10 is preferably 5 mm or less, more preferably 3 mm or less, and still more preferably 2 mm or less.

藉由將發熱部10之厚度設為上述範圍,可提高發熱效果,並且製成容易使用發熱體100之尺寸。又,關於發熱部10,由於具有適當之剛性,故而可於掛戴遮罩時更強烈地感覺到服貼感。 By setting the thickness of the heat generating unit 10 within the above-mentioned range, the heat generating effect can be enhanced, and the heat generating body 100 can be easily handled in a size. Also, since the heat generating part 10 has appropriate rigidity, it is possible to feel a stronger fit when wearing the mask.

再者,該發熱部10之厚度表示平均厚度。 In addition, the thickness of this heating part 10 represents an average thickness.

繼而,對構成發熱體100之收容體20進行說明。 Next, the container 20 constituting the heating element 100 will be described.

收容體20係至少一部分為透氣性且供收容發熱部10者。收容體20例如可如圖5所示般將2塊片材(第1收容體片材201、第2收容體片材202)之周緣部203貼合而構成。 The container 20 is at least partially air-permeable and accommodates the heating unit 10 . The container 20 can be constructed by bonding the peripheral edge portions 203 of two sheets (the first container sheet 201 and the second container sheet 202 ), for example, as shown in FIG. 5 .

再者,第1收容體片材201配置於較發熱部10更靠近佩戴者之肌膚側,第2收容體片材202配置於較發熱部10更遠離佩戴者之肌膚之側。 Furthermore, the first container sheet 201 is arranged on the side closer to the wearer's skin than the heat generating part 10 , and the second container sheet 202 is arranged on the side farther from the wearer's skin than the heat generating part 10 .

於溫熱器具50將水蒸氣供給至眼部或皮膚之情形時,就將水蒸氣效率良好地賦予至人之眼部或皮膚之觀點而言,第1收容體片材201較佳為透氣性較佳之片材,另一方面,第2收容體片材202較佳為透氣性較差之片材。即,第2收容體片材202之透氣性更佳為較第1收容體片材201之透氣性差,更佳為不透氣。 When the heating device 50 supplies water vapor to the eyes or skin, the first container sheet 201 is preferably air-permeable from the viewpoint of efficiently imparting water vapor to the eyes or skin of a person. On the other hand, the second container sheet 202 is preferably a sheet with poor air permeability. That is, the air permeability of the second container sheet 202 is more preferably poorer than that of the first container sheet 201, and more preferably air-impermeable.

於發熱部10為具有藉由被氧化金屬之氧化所獲得之發熱功能者之情形時,若如上所述般調整第1收容體片材201與第2收容體片材之透氣性以便藉由溫熱器具50將水蒸氣有效率地賦予至眼部或皮膚,則於發 熱部10中,優先地自第1收容片材201側吸入空氣,而進行發熱反應。因此,就獲取服貼感與發熱反應之平衡性,適度地加溫眼部或皮膚之觀點而言,第1收容片材201之透氣度較佳為3,000~6,000秒/100ml,更佳為4,000~6,000秒/100ml。 In the case where the heat generating part 10 has a heat generating function obtained by oxidation of the oxidized metal, if the gas permeability of the first container sheet 201 and the second container sheet is adjusted as described above, the The heating device 50 effectively imparts water vapor to the eyes or skin, and the hair In the heat part 10, air is preferentially sucked in from the side of the first storage sheet 201, and an exothermic reaction proceeds. Therefore, from the viewpoint of obtaining a balance between fitting feeling and heat response, and moderately warming the eyes or skin, the air permeability of the first receiving sheet 201 is preferably 3,000 to 6,000 seconds/100ml, more preferably 4,000 seconds. ~6,000 seconds/100ml.

再者,「透氣度」係藉由JIS P8117所測定之值,以於固定壓力下100ml之空氣通過6.45cm2之面積之時間而定義。 Furthermore, "air permeability" is a value measured by JIS P8117, and is defined as the time for 100ml of air to pass through an area of 6.45cm 2 under a fixed pressure.

作為透氣性片材,可使用樹脂製多孔質片材或具有透氣孔之樹脂製片材,例如可使用聚乙烯、聚丙烯及乙烯-乙酸乙烯酯共聚物之一種或兩種以上。 As the air-permeable sheet, a porous resin sheet or a resin sheet having air holes can be used, for example, one or more of polyethylene, polypropylene, and ethylene-vinyl acetate copolymer can be used.

作為第2收容體片材202,可使用實質上不使氧穿透者,例如可使用聚乙烯、聚丁二烯等聚烯烴、聚氯乙烯、聚偏二氯乙烯、聚酯、聚醚、聚碸及聚醯胺之一種或兩種以上。 As the second container sheet 202, one that does not substantially permeate oxygen can be used, for example, polyolefins such as polyethylene and polybutadiene, polyvinyl chloride, polyvinylidene chloride, polyester, polyether, etc., can be used. One or more of polyamide and polyamide.

再者,本實施形態之溫熱器具50由於具有藉由氧而氧化之被氧化性金屬,故而通常封入至隔氧袋中而保管。 In addition, since the heating device 50 of this embodiment has the metal to be oxidized by oxygen, it is usually sealed and stored in an oxygen barrier bag.

於條件(ii)中,所謂遮罩本體部51之長度方向係指圖1中所示之X方向。使遮罩本體部51在長度方向上伸長4cm時之應力(N)係於佩戴者佩戴溫熱器具50時拉伸方向上產生之應力,越小,遮罩本體部51越容易擴展,意在可減輕壓迫感。於溫熱器具50中,將使遮罩本體部51在長度方向上伸長4cm時之應力(N)設為未達70N,較佳為設為50N以下,更佳為設為45N以下,進而較佳為設為35N以下,尤佳為設為30N以下。藉此,可使遮罩本體部51具有擴展性,減輕掛戴有掛耳部52之部分或耳後方之壓迫感,並且亦容易使佩戴者之眉部附近之壓力變高。藉此,可有效地抑制溫熱器具50之橫向偏移。其結果為,可均勻地加溫眼周,進而可更廣範圍地感受到溫熱感,因此亦容易獲得全身之放鬆感。 In the condition (ii), the length direction of the mask body portion 51 refers to the X direction shown in FIG. 1 . The stress (N) when the mask body portion 51 is extended by 4 cm in the length direction is the stress generated in the stretching direction when the wearer wears the heating device 50. The smaller the mask body portion 51 is, the easier it is to expand. Can relieve pressure. In the warming device 50, the stress (N) when the mask main body 51 is extended by 4 cm in the longitudinal direction is set to be less than 70N, preferably 50N or less, more preferably 45N or less, and furthermore It is preferable to set it as 35N or less, and it is especially preferable to set it as 30N or less. In this way, the mask main body 51 can be expanded, the pressure on the part where the ear strap 52 is worn or behind the ear can be reduced, and the pressure around the wearer's eyebrows can be easily increased. Thereby, lateral deviation of the heating device 50 can be effectively suppressed. As a result, the eye area can be warmed evenly, and the warm feeling can be felt in a wider range, so it is easy to obtain a sense of relaxation of the whole body.

此處,於眼罩類型之溫熱器具50中,存在即便為少許,對溫熱效果之影響亦變得明顯之傾向,又,視情形亦存在因在短時間內自間隙進入大量之氧,而產生過量之發熱之情況。因此,要求更高水準之服貼感。另一方面,服貼感與壓迫感存在所謂之取捨之關係,因此於溫熱器具50整體適當地控制對佩戴者施加之負荷之平衡性變得較為重要。 Here, in the heating device 50 of the eye mask type, there is a tendency that even if it is a little, the influence on the heating effect becomes obvious, and depending on the situation, there is also a large amount of oxygen entering from the gap in a short time, and the In case of excessive fever. Therefore, a higher level of conformity is required. On the other hand, since there is a so-called trade-off relationship between the fit feeling and the pressure feeling, it is important to properly control the balance of the load on the wearer in the entire heating device 50 .

於本實施形態中之溫熱器具50中,藉由完全滿足上述條件(i)~(iii),而溫熱器具50於佩戴者之眉部附近變得容易密接,可提高服貼感,並且減輕對佩戴者之掛戴有掛耳部52之部分或耳後方施加之負荷,可抑制壓迫感。其結果為,即便於成為側臥位之情形時,亦可有效地抑制溫熱器具50之位置偏移,而可充分地獲得藉由溫熱器具50所獲得之溫熱效果。又,伴隨於服貼感之提高,於溫熱器具50整體獲得更均勻之溫熱效果。進而,根據溫熱器具50,藉由抑制眼周之位置偏移,可更廣範圍地感受到溫熱感,亦容易獲得全身之放鬆感。 In the heating device 50 in this embodiment, by fully satisfying the above-mentioned conditions (i) to (iii), the heating device 50 becomes easy to be in close contact with the wearer's eyebrows, and the fit feeling can be improved, and The load applied to the wearer's part where the ear straps 52 are worn or behind the ears is reduced, thereby suppressing the feeling of pressure. As a result, even in the case of lying on the side, the positional deviation of the heating device 50 can be effectively suppressed, and the warming effect obtained by the heating device 50 can be sufficiently obtained. Also, along with the improvement of the fit feeling, a more uniform warming effect can be obtained on the whole heating device 50 . Furthermore, according to the warming device 50 , by suppressing the position shift around the eyes, it is possible to feel a sense of heat in a wider range, and it is also easy to obtain a sense of relaxation of the whole body.

[發熱粉體水分散物之製備] [Preparation of water dispersion of exothermic powder]

以表1中所示之組成比準備材料,根據以下順序而製備。將三仙膠溶解於水中,繼而將磷酸三鉀、氫氧化鉀溶解而準備水溶液。另一方面,準備將鐵粉、活性碳預混而成之粉體,將預混粉體加入至上述水溶液中,並利用圓盤渦輪型攪拌翼以150rpm攪拌10分鐘而獲得漿料狀之發熱粉體水分散物。再者,氯化鈉係於將該發熱粉體水分散物塗佈於下述第1吸水片材之表面後,散佈於塗佈面上。 Materials were prepared at the composition ratios shown in Table 1, and prepared according to the following procedure. An aqueous solution was prepared by dissolving Sanxian gum in water, followed by dissolving tripotassium phosphate and potassium hydroxide. On the other hand, prepare a powder made by premixing iron powder and activated carbon, add the premixed powder to the above aqueous solution, and stir at 150rpm for 10 minutes with a disc turbine type stirring blade to obtain a slurry-like heat Powder water dispersion. Furthermore, sodium chloride is sprayed on the coated surface after coating the heat-generating powder aqueous dispersion on the surface of the first water-absorbent sheet described below.

Figure 107147392-A0305-02-0023-1
Figure 107147392-A0305-02-0023-1

[發熱部之製作] [Production of the heat department]

使用將木漿製之紙(基重20g/m2,伊野紙股份有限公司製造)、吸水性聚合物(球狀,平均粒徑300μm,Aqualic CA,日本觸媒股份有限公司製造,基重70g/m2)及木漿製之紙(基重30g/m2,伊野紙股份有限公司製造)積層而一體化之聚合物片材(吸收了最大吸水量之10~45質量%之水之狀態下的透氣度為2秒/100ml)作為第1吸水片材,且使用聚乙烯層壓紙(NITTOKU股份有限公司製造)木漿製之紙(基重50g/m2,伊野紙股份有限公司製造)作為第2吸水片材。 Use paper made from wood pulp (basis weight 20g/m 2 , manufactured by Ino Paper Co., Ltd.), water-absorbing polymer (spherical, average particle size 300 μm, Aqualic CA, manufactured by Nippon Shokubai Co., Ltd., basis weight 70g /m 2 ) and wood pulp paper (basis weight 30g/m 2 , manufactured by Ino Paper Co., Ltd.) laminated and integrated polymer sheet (absorbed 10-45 mass% of the maximum water absorption of water air permeability under 2 seconds/100ml) as the first water-absorbent sheet, and polyethylene laminated paper (manufactured by NITTOKU Co., Ltd.) wood pulp paper (basis weight 50g/m 2 , manufactured by Ino Paper Co., Ltd. ) as the second water-absorbent sheet.

準備用作第1吸水片材之聚合物片材,將如上所述般製備之發熱粉體 水分散物以厚度大致3mm(塗佈量1.7g)塗佈於25cm2(5cm×5cm)之第1吸水片材之表面,並於塗佈面上散佈0.089g食鹽(日本藥典氯化鈉:富田製藥股份有限公司製造),使用第2吸水片材25cm2(5cm×5cm)將塗佈面被覆,藉此製作發熱部。 To prepare the polymer sheet used as the first water-absorbent sheet, apply the heat-generating powder aqueous dispersion prepared as above to a thickness of about 3mm (coating amount: 1.7g) on the second absorbent sheet of 25cm2 (5cm×5cm). 1 The surface of the water-absorbent sheet, and spread 0.089g of salt (Japanese Pharmacopoeia Sodium Chloride: manufactured by Tomita Pharmaceutical Co., Ltd.) on the coated surface, and use the second water-absorbent sheet 25cm 2 (5cm×5cm) to cover the coated surface , so as to make the heating part.

[發熱體之製作] [Production of heating element]

由包含碳酸鈣之多孔質之延伸聚乙烯透濕性膜(基於JIS P8117之透氣度3,500秒)構成收容體中之第1收容體片材。第2收容體片材由聚乙烯製之非透濕膜所構成。於該第2收容體片材之一面上積層吸水紙(基重35g/m2),使1片上述片材狀發熱部位於中間,將第1收容體片材與第2收容體片材以吸水紙朝向外側之方式重疊,並於周緣部將片材彼此接合,而獲得矩形之發熱體。 The first container sheet in the container is composed of a porous stretched polyethylene moisture-permeable film (air permeability of 3,500 seconds based on JIS P8117) containing calcium carbonate. The second container sheet is composed of a non-moisture-permeable film made of polyethylene. Absorbent paper (basis weight: 35 g/m 2 ) was laminated on one side of the second container sheet, with one of the above-mentioned sheet-like heat generating parts located in the middle, and the first container sheet and the second container sheet were separated The absorbent papers are stacked so as to face the outside, and the sheets are joined to each other at the peripheral parts to obtain a rectangular heating element.

[溫熱器具之製作] [Making of heating utensils]

第1袋體片材使用聚丙烯製不織布(針刺法,基重80g/m2),第2袋體片材使用聚對苯二甲酸乙二酯製不織布(熱風法,基重30g/m2),如圖3所示般,於兩袋體片材之間夾持2個上述所獲得之發熱體,並於周緣部及縱向中心線附近將第1袋體片材、第2袋體片材彼此接合,而製成遮罩本體。進而,於第1袋體片材之外側面使用聚丙烯製不織布(SMS(Spunbond/meltblown/spunbond,紡黏/熔噴/紡黏)法,基重40g/m2)而安裝掛耳部,從而獲得如圖1所示之眼罩類型之溫熱器具。再者,以上各操作係於不存在氧之氛圍下進行。又,設置有自開口部之外端部附近在遮罩本體之縱向上朝下延伸之朝下狹縫(1.2cm)。 Use non-woven fabric made of polypropylene (needle punching method, basis weight 80g/m 2 ) for the first bag body sheet, and non-woven fabric made of polyethylene terephthalate (air-through method, basis weight 30g/m 2 ) for the second bag body sheet 2 ), as shown in Figure 3, clamp 2 heating elements obtained above between the two bag sheets, and place the first bag sheet and the second bag near the peripheral edge and the longitudinal centerline. The sheets are joined to each other to form the mask body. Furthermore, a non-woven fabric made of polypropylene (SMS (Spunbond/meltblown/spunbond, spunbond/meltblown/spunbond) method, basis weight 40g/m 2 ) was used on the outer side of the first bag sheet to attach ear loops, Thereby obtain the warming appliance of eye mask type as shown in Figure 1. Furthermore, the above operations were carried out in an atmosphere without oxygen. Also, a downward slit (1.2 cm) extending downward in the longitudinal direction of the mask body from the vicinity of the outer end of the opening is provided.
